Informed Momentum Co LLC increased its stake in shares of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c. (NASDAQ:XERS - Free Report) by 320.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 934,646 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 712,269 shares during the period. Xeris Biopharma comprises about 0.9% of Informed Momentum Co LLC's holdings, making the stock its 8th biggest position. Informed Momentum Co LLC owned about 0.60% of Xeris Biopharma worth $5,131,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Xeris Biopharma Stock Performance
Shares of NASDAQ XERS traded down $0.03 during mid-day trading on Wednesday, hitting $7.28. The stock had a trading volume of 2,666,141 shares, compared to its average volume of 3,009,622.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c. has a 1 year low of $2.39 and a 1 year high of $7.61. The business has a 50 day moving average price of $5.11 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$4.65. The firm has a market cap of $1.17 billion, a P/E ratio of -34.64 and a beta of 0.65.
Xeris Biopharma (NASDAQ:XERS -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 7th. The company reported ($0.01)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of ($0.03) by $0.02. The company had revenue of $67.71 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$64.58 million. Equities research analysts predict that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c. will post -0.41 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Xeris Biopharma Holdings, Inc, a biopharmaceutical company, engages in developing and commercializing therapies in Illinois. The company offers Gvoke, a ready-to-use liquid-stable glucagon for the treatment of severe hypoglycemia pediatric and adult patients; Keveyis, a therapy for the treatment of hyperkalemic, hypokalemic, and related variants of primary periodic paralysis; and Recorlev, a cortisol synthesis inhibitor proved for the treatment of endogenous hypercortisolemia in adult patients with Cushing's syndrome.
